Which statement about MS is accurate? correct answers MS occurs more frequently among
whites than other races.
The nurse is teaching a patient about MS. Which statement by the patient indicates a need for
further teaching? correct answers People with Asian ancestry are more likely to get MS.
The nurse reviews the health history of a patient diagnosed with MS. Which assessment finding
would be consistent with the report of the patient developing scotomas? correct answers
Decreased peripheral vision.
Which finding is consistent with a diagnosis of MS? (select all that apply) correct answers
vertigo
tinnitus
dysmetria
intention tremor
dysarthria
Which immunomodulator drug is used in the treatment of MS? correct answers interferon beta
1b
Which health care team member referral would the nurse recommend for a patient experiencing
dysrthria? correct answers speech language pathologist
Which intervention would the nurse plan for a patient diagnosed with MS who is experiencing
cognitive impairment? correct answers Encourage the use of written lists.
Which recommendation would the nurse make for decreasing fatigue in a patient with MS?
correct answers Keep frequently used items accessible.
Which medication may be prescribed for a patient with MS who is experiencing erectile
dysfunction? correct answers sildenafil
The daughter of a patient diagnosed with MS expresses concern over the patient's inappropriate
behavior in social situations. Which response would the nurse provide? correct answers You can
develop a cue to alert your parent to modify actions.
Which assessment finding would the nurse anticipate for a patient with an acute exacerbation of
MS? (select all that apply) correct answers fatigue
double vision
muscle spasms
, Which disease is characterized by remissions and exacerbations of symptoms causing
neurological disability? correct answers multiple sclerosis
Which ocular or vision related finding is a complication of MS? (select all that apply) correct
answers diplopia
scotomas
nystagmus
Which type of MS involves steady and gradual neurological deterioration without remission of
the symptoms? correct answers primary progressive MS
A patient diagnosed with MS has slurred speech. Which term would the nurse use for this speech
pattern? correct answers dysarthria
Which antineoplastic drug has been shown to effectively reduce neurologic disability in patients
with MS? correct answers mitoxantrone
A patient with MS will begin therapy with fingolimod. Which instruction would the nurse give
the patient about this drug? correct answers Monitor the pulse daily.
Which type of drug would the nurse expect to administer as part of the treatment plan for a
patient with relapsing MS? correct answers immunomodulator
Which finding would the nurse expect when assessing a 30 year old patient diagnosed with MS?
correct answers vision changes
The nurse is caring for a patient admitted with an exacerbation of MS. The patient reports
urinary incontinence. Which primary urinary bladder alteration to MS is the likely cause? correct
answers spastic bladder
A patient diagnosed with MS is having difficulty emptying the bladder. Which action would the
nurse take first? correct answers Assess the patient for UTI.
Which treatment would the nurse recommend to relieve diplopia in a patient diagnosed with MS?
correct answers Alternate an eye patch from eye to eye every few hours.
Which diagnostic tool would the nurse expect to be used to confirm a patient's diagnosis of MS?
correct answers MRI
For which complication would the nurse evaluate the patient with MS? (select all that apply)
correct answers Muscle stiffness or spasms.
Paralysis, typically in the legs.
Problems with the bladder, bowel, or sexual functioning.
Which lab value would the nurse monitor in patients taking oral immunomodulating drugs?
correct answers WBC
